Regarding the UCC28950 with say 750W and Vout = 36V or above. In this case, the ringing of Leakage L with the synchronous FET capacitance will potentially result in overvvoltage of the Synchronous FET.
As such an active snubber is needed to clamp the drain voltage of the synch fet to a safe level.
This is often done as a sepic converter which bleeds down a capacitor (~1uF) at the drain of the synch fets (but connected to the drains via a diode).
Also, the PSFB transformer in such cases is best wound non-interleaved. This way the Leakage L slows up spike currents which woudl otherwise flow into the synch fet diode via its reverse recovery....but this extra leakage L then causes the ringing which needs the said Active snubber.
